So, what exactly should you include in your SOS grab bag? The key is to focus on the essentials that will help you survive and stay safe in a variety of emergency scenarios Here are some of the must-have items to consider including:

1 Water and Food: Your grab bag should contain at least three days’ worth of non-perishable food and water for each person Energy bars, canned goods, and bottled water are all good options.

2 First Aid Kit: A comprehensive first aid kit is essential for treating injuries and minor medical emergencies Make sure to include bandages, antiseptic wipes, pain relievers, and any necessary medications.

3 Flashlight and Batteries: In the event of a power outage, a reliable flashlight and extra batteries can provide much-needed light and visibility.

4 Multi-Tool: A multi-tool with various functions such as a knife, screwdriver, and can opener can come in handy in a variety of situations.

6 Whistle: A loud whistle can help you signal for help if you are stranded or in distress.

7 Personal Documents: Make sure to include copies of important documents such as identification, insurance information, and contact numbers in case you need to access them during an emergency.

8 Cash: Having some cash on hand can be useful in situations where credit cards or electronic payments are not an option.

9 Personal Hygiene Items: Don’t forget to pack items like toothpaste, soap, and toilet paper to help you stay clean and comfortable.

10 Copies of Keys: Include spare keys for your home, car, and any other important locks in case you need to access them quickly.

These are just a few examples of the essential items that should be included in an SOS grab bag Depending on your specific needs and circumstances, you may want to customize your kit further by adding additional supplies such as a portable phone charger, extra clothing, or specific medications.
